local function interpretArgs(tInput, tArgs)
local output = {}
local errors = {}
local usedEntries = {}
for aName, aType in pairs(tArgs) do
output[aName] = false
for i = 1, #tInput do
if not usedEntries[i] then
if tInput[i] == aName and not output[aName] then
if aType then
usedEntries[i] = true
if type(tInput[i+1]) == aType or type(tonumber(tInput[i+1])) == aType then
usedEntries[i+1] = true
if aType == "number" then
output[aName] = tonumber(tInput[i+1])
else
output[aName] = tInput[i+1]
end
else
output[aName] = nil
errors[1] = errors[1] and (errors[1] + 1) or 1
errors[aName] = "expected " .. aType .. ", got " .. type(tInput[i+1])
end
else
usedEntries[i] = true
output[aName] = true
end
end
end
end
end
for i = 1, #tInput do
if not usedEntries[i] then
output[#output+1] = tInput[i]
end
end
return output, errors
end
